About Dieffenbachia Honeydew (Large)

A gorgeous plant and a rare find, Dieffenbachia Honeydew is a beautiful plant to have in your plant collection. Dieffenbachia Honeydew has green-colored leaves with a cream-colored. almost golden center. Dieffenbachia is native to Central America and South America growing in tropical regions, and occupying dense forests which receive low light. Dieffenbachia is also known as 'Dumb Cane' because its sap can cause temporary paralysis of mouth, tongue, throat, and vocal cords. Dieffenbachia Honeydew has a cream-colored, almost golden center and dark green edges. The center of a new leaf initially is lime-green colored and as the plant matures the center fades into a cream color. It adds a great tropical vibe to the place with its foliage. Dieffenbachia Honeydew has a shrub-like growth with multiple leaves. Dieffenbachia Honeydew is quite a low-maintenance plant and would not seek a lot of care and attention. With the right understanding of its basic care, Dieffenbachia Honeydew could be a long lasting plant gracing your home.

Dieffenbachia Honeydew does well in low to bright light, indoors and shaded outdoors. Protect it from direct sunlight.

Dieffenbachia Honeydew loves warmth and could tolerate low temperatures too. It needs protection from extreme temperatures.

Dieffenbachia Honeydew needs to be watered once or twice a week. This could increase during summers and reduce during winters. Avoid overwatering and provide good drainage.

Dieffenbachia Honeydew is does well in high humidity conditions. So, in dry weather you might need to mist the plant regularly to maintain the humidity levels.

Dieffenbachia Honeydew would need a mild fertilizer once every month but not during winters

Dieffenbachia Honeydew would need pruning for removal of dried out leaves/stems

Dieffenbachia Honeydew would need repotting every two to three years

Dieffenbachia Honeydew Plant can be propagated via cuttings
